MT 4

The GDAX price indicator collects current cryptocurrency prices from the GDAX exchange (www.gdax.com) and displays them on an MT4 chart, for comparison against your broker's prices.

You can use the indicator to help to identify future price movements arising from differences, or arbitrage opportunities.

This is the MT4 version of the indicator. An MT5 version is also available.

The indicator can display the following GDAX prices: BTC/USD, LTC/USD, ETH/USD, BTC/EUR, LTC/EUR, ETH/EUR, BTC/GBP, LTC/BTC, ETH/BTC.

The following example shows the GDAX spread for BTC/USD, including charges, lying entirely outside the broker's spread (GDAX in blue; MT4 broker in orange).

The Renko bar indicator draws Renko blocks on a normal MT4 time-based chart. The blocks can either be drawn as continuous, or as separated elements whenever a new Renko block is completed. he indicator can also be used to create an offline MT4 chart containing only the Renko blocks - a more traditional Renko chart which is not time-based like a normal MT4 chart.
